International News
- Karolina Bilawska of Poland is the winner of Miss World 2021, Mr. Saini of USA and Olivia Yeses of Cote d’Ivoire are the first and second runners-up.
- Ukraine, Russia draw up tentative peace plans to end the war, including a ceasefire and withdrawal of Russian forces if Ukraine abandons NATO membership ambitions and accepts limits on its armed forces.
- The International Court of Justice ordered Russia to immediately suspend its invasion of Ukraine.
- The President of Ukraine said that Ukraine won a complete victory in its case against Russia at the ICJ.
- Addressing a joint session of the US Congress, President Zelensky said Ukraine is grateful to the US for their overwhelming support.
- US, Russia make first high level contact after attack on Ukraine, NSA Jake Sullivan talks with General Nikolay Petrushev on Ukraine crisis.

- Emergency UN Security Council meeting convened by US, UK, France, Albania, Ireland, Norway to discuss the humanitarian situation in Ukraine on March 17.
- The US announced an additional $800 million in security assistance to Ukraine, including 800 anti-aircraft systems, 9,000 anti-armor systems, shotgun and grenade launchers, and 7,000 small arms such as drones.
